A nonaggression pact was an agreement between two or more governments to abstain from engaging in open warfare with each other. Nonaggression pacts may have lead to mutual cooperation in some matters and expanded trade, but were not as strong as formal alliances.

In 2368, Jean-Luc Picard proposed signing a nonaggression pact with the Tamarians, "possibly leading to a trade agreement and cultural interchange" but Dathon was unable to understand what he said. (TNG: "Darmok")

The Dominion signed nonaggression pacts with the Tholians, the Miradorn, the Romulan Star Empire and the Bajorans prior to the beginning of the Dominion War. Odo considered these to be impressive inroads into the Alpha Quadrant for the Dominion. (DS9: "Call to Arms")

The Bajoran nonaggression pact was a way the Dominion hoped would separate Bajor from the Federation. Weyoun came to Deep Space 9 in late 2373 to begin negotiations for the pact with Kai Winn Adami, but an agreement was not reached until sponsored by Emissary Benjamin Sisko as a method to prevent Bajor's ruin in the event of war between the Dominion and the Federation and its allies. (DS9: "In the Cards")

Writer Ronald D. Moore has stated that Bajor ended its nonaggression pact with the Dominion by 2375. (AOL chat, 1998)

In 2374, Julian Bashir, Jack, Lauren, Patrick and Sarina Douglas predicted that if the Federation signed a peace treaty with the Dominion, the Romulans would vote to abandon the nonaggression pact with the Dominion at the upcoming plenary session. (DS9: "Statistical Probabilities")

The Romulan Star Empire did withdraw from their agreement, but sooner and much differently than Jack and the others had predicted. It was due to the death of Senator Vreenak, the man who negotiated the Romulan pact, after he was apparently assassinated by the Dominion. In fact, his ship had been destroyed by a bomb planted there by Elim Garak. (DS9: "In the Pale Moonlight")

In 2375, Kathryn Janeway negotiated a nonaggression pact with the Terkellians. (VOY: "The Voyager Conspiracy")
